Lead seal of Peter (ca 12th cent.) A very interesting seal!
Condition: Obv. somewhat trimmed, holed, off-centered sealing, otherwise Very Fine.

Obverse: The busts of two saints (most probably the apostles Peter and Paul), facial, nimbate, blessing by their right hand and holding in their left a scroll (saint Pater) and a book (saint Paul), traces of columnar inscription, all within a dotted border.

Reverse: Inscription in 4 lines, all within a dotted border: [ΓΡΑ]ΦΗC/ΘΕΪΚ(ΗC) Λ(Ο)/[ΓΟ]ΥC ΜΥCΤ(ΟΓΡΑΦΕΙ?)/ΠΕΤΡΟC = Γραφῆς θεϊκῆς λόγους μυστογραφεῖ Πέτρος (Peter writes down the words of Holy Scipture).

A really puzzling seal! Possibly Peter, the owner of the present seal, was a scriptor (copyist) of Holy Scripture texts.

Weight: 7.11 gr - Diameter: 24 mm
